Cardinal is a virtual modular synthesizer plugin, available as CLAP, LV2, VST2 and VST3 audio plugin.
It is based on VCV Rack but with a focus on being a fully self-contained plugin version. Cardinal contains Rack, some 3rd-party modules and a few internal utilities all in a single binary.
This is free and open source software.
Key Features
- DPF-based plugin wrapper around VCV Rack.
- Provides 3 plugin variants – “main”, Synth and FX.
- Main – this variant provides 8 audio inputs and outputs and 10 CV inputs and outputs.
- Synth – provides 2 audio outputs but no audio inputs or CV ports.
- FX – provides 2 audio inputs and outputs, but no CV ports.
- Large range of third-party modules. Cardinal also provides its own modules for DAW/Host automation, time position, audio to CV pitch conversion and internal plugin hosting.
- Cross-platform support – runs under Linux, FreeBSD, macOS and Windows.
